The Tokyo metropolitan area-based supermarket "OK", which aims to acquire the "Kansai Supermarket" based in Hyogo and Osaka, has indicated that Kansai Super will integrate its business with the operating company of Hankyu Hanshin Department Store. , Revealed that it sent a questionnaire saying that the explanation of the effect of the integration was insufficient.

"OK" had proposed a takeover bid for TOB = shares to "Kansai Super", which owns more than 7% of the shares, but last month, Kansai Super operated "H", which operates Hankyu Hanshin Department Store, etc.・ Announced that it will become a subsidiary through a business integration with H2O Retailing.



Kansai Super has no intention of withdrawing the policy in the midst of a battle between OK and H2O, but OK said that the explanation of the effect of the integration was insufficient. It was revealed that a questionnaire was sent to Kansai Super on the 21st.



The questionnaire said that he urged him to give his opinion as soon as possible on the concrete grounds for believing that it would be more profitable for shareholders to join H2O rather than the company's takeover offer.



Kansai Super has decided to seek approval for the business merger at an extraordinary general meeting of shareholders at the end of next month, but OK has shown an opposition to this, and both sides' movements toward the general meeting are likely to become more active. is.
